Ingredients You’ll Need

Now let’s talk about the ingredients! They’re simple and wholesome, making it easy to whip up this tasty treat anytime.

For the Wedges

  • 2 medium sweet potatoes
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ese

For Garnish

  • Fresh parsley, chopped (optional)

How to Make Garlic Parmesan Sweet Potato Wedges

Step 1: Preheat Your Oven

Start by preheating your oven to 425°F (220°C). This high temperature helps create perfectly crispy wedges by allowing them to roast rather than steam.

Step 2: Prepare the Sweet Potatoes

Wash and peel the sweet potatoes. Cut them into wedges that are about 1-inch thick. This size ensures they cook evenly while maintaining a satisfying crunch.

Step 3: Season the Wedges

In a large bowl, combine olive oil, minced garlic, salt, pepper, and grated Parmesan cheese. Toss in the sweet potato wedges until they’re well coated. This step is crucial! The oil helps them crisp up while baking, and the garlic adds amazing flavor.

Step 4: Bake Until Golden

Spread the seasoned wedges evenly on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per. Bake for about 25-30 minutes or until they are golden brown and crispy. Flip them halfway through cooking for even browning. The aroma will be irresistible!

Step 5: Garnish and Serve

Once baked to perfection, remove from the oven and sprinkle with fresh parsley if desired. Serve warm with your favorite dipping sauce or enjoy them on their own! Each bite will make you smile—it’s that good!

Pro Tips for Making Garlic Parmesan Sweet Potato Wedges

Making the perfect Garlic Parmesan Sweet Potato Wedges is all about the little details! Here are some handy tips to ensure your wedges come out crispy and bursting with flavor.

  • Cut evenly: Ensuring that your sweet potatoes are cut into uniform wedges helps them cook evenly, giving you that perfect golden-brown color and crunch on every piece.

  • Soak before baking: Soaking the cut sweet potatoes in water for at least 30 minutes can help remove excess starch. This step promotes crispiness when baked, making your wedges even more delightful!

  • Use parchment paper: Lining your baking sheet with parchment paper prevents sticking and allows for easy cleanup. Plus, it helps achieve a nice crisp without added oil.

  • Don’t overcrowd the pan: Give your wedges plenty of space on the baking sheet. Overcrowding can steam the potatoes rather than roast them, leading to less crispy results.

  • Experiment with seasonings: While garlic and Parmesan are delicious, feel free to add spices like paprika or cayenne for a kick, or fresh herbs like rosemary for an aromatic touch. Customizing flavors keeps things exciting!

Make Ahead and Storage

These Garlic Parmesan Sweet Potato Wedges are perfect for meal prep! You can easily make a big batch and enjoy them throughout the week. Here’s how to store and reheat them for maximum freshness.

Storing Leftovers

  • Place any leftover wedges in an airtight container.
  • Refrigerate them within two hours of cooking.
  • They should be consumed within 3-5 days for best taste and quality.

Freezing

  • Allow the wedges to cool completely before freezing.
  • Lay them in a single layer on a baking sheet and freeze until solid.
  • Transfer the frozen wedges to a freezer-safe bag or container, removing as much air as possible.
  • They can be frozen for up to 2-3 months.

Reheating

  • For the best texture, reheat in an oven at 375°F (190°C) for about 10-15 minutes until crispy.
  • Alternatively, you can use an air fryer at 350°F (175°C) for about 5-7 minutes.
  • If using a microwave, expect softer results; heat in short bursts until warmed through.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 2 medium sweet potatoes
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il
  • 4 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• Fresh parsley, chopped (optional for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 425°F (220°C).
  2. Wash and peel the sweet potatoes. Cut into uniform wedges about 1-inch thick.
  3. In a large bowl, combine olive oil, minced garlic, salt, pepper, and grated Parmesan cheese. Toss in the sweet potato wedges until well coated.
  4. Spread the seasoned wedges evenly on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Bake for 25-30 minutes until golden brown and crispy, flipping halfway through.
  5. Remove from the oven and garnish with fresh parsley if desired. Serve warm with your favorite dipping sauce or enjoy alone.
